Requirements

  • Ability to lawfully access information and technology that is subject to US export controls
  • Bachelor’s degree in an engineering discipline and 5 years of relevant industry experience or, 8 years of relevant industry experience
  • Experience with EPlan, AutoCAD or other CAD systems
  • Experience developing industrial electrical control panels & electrical systems
  • A strong understanding of the National Electrical Code, NFPA 79 & UL508A
  • Preferred Qualifications
  • Masters degree, or above in Electrical Engineering
  • Knowledge of electrical certification for industrial systems in the US & Europe (UL/NFPA & ISO/IEC standards)
  • Strong knowledge of EPlan Electric P8 and/or ProPanel, with experience maintaining and developing parts libraries and macros for rapid reuse and schematic development
  • Designing for extensive product lifecycles, such as a decade or more
  • Experience designing harness assemblies in 3D CAD software, such as NX, EPlan Harness, SolidWorks etc
  • Experience with common industrial PLC, HMI & Motion Control systems

Responsibilities

  • Ownership of industrial electrical systems engineering, from conceptual system architecture through final schematics, drawings and build of complete electrical systems
  • Actively collaborate with mechanical, controls, software, manufacturing, and process engineers to co-develop novel manufacturing equipment, including metal 3d printing systems, powder handling systems, manufacturing systems, and automatic robotic assembly, material removal & coating lines
  • Drive electrical engineering standards and best practices across the full suite of DAPS platform manufacturing modules
  • Drive insourcing vs. outsourcing decisions for your designs, partnering with key vendors and internal development operations teams, respectively
